The San Francisco Government meeting held on April 16, 2025, addressed significant concerns regarding police reform in light of recent electoral changes. The discussion began with a reflection on the recent election results, which have prompted a reevaluation of law enforcement policies both locally and nationally.

A key focus of the meeting was the impact of the Department of Justice's 21st Century Policing report. Concerns were raised about the potential shift in priorities under the new administration, particularly regarding the principles outlined in the report. One supervisor expressed apprehension about the challenges posed by the Police Officers Association (POA), highlighting their financial contributions to political causes that oppose progressive reforms.

The supervisor noted that despite a strong majority of San Francisco voters supporting measures for parole reform and the repeal of the death penalty, the POA had actively campaigned against these initiatives. This included significant donations to political parties and campaigns that contradict the city's progressive stance on criminal justice reform.

The meeting underscored the need for the city to remain vigilant and proactive in advocating for reforms that foster trust between law enforcement and the community. The supervisor concluded by emphasizing the importance of aligning policing practices with the community's expectations and the goals of the 21st Century Policing framework.
